Test Engine
HARD-GATE
EVERY engine MUST have a dummy app for testing.
If it doesn't exist, generate it:
cd my_engine && bundle exec rails plugin new . --dummy-path=spec/dummy --skip-git
Validate the dummy app boots before proceeding:
cd spec/dummy && bundle exec rails runner "puts 'Boot OK'"
If this fails, check the engine's `engine.rb` initializer order and ensure the engine is correctly mounted in `spec/dummy/config/routes.rb` before writing any specs.
Core Process
- Identify the engine type and public behaviors.
- Add the smallest integration test that proves mounting and boot work. Verify it passes before continuing — if it fails, check
engine.rbinitializer order and mount configuration. - Add request, routing, configuration, and generator coverage as needed.
- Add regression tests for coupling bugs before refactoring.
- Run the full test suite (
bundle exec rspec) to verify all specs pass.
Minimal request spec to prove the engine mounts:
# spec/requests/my_engine/root_spec.rb
require 'rails_helper'
RSpec.describe 'MyEngine mount', type: :request do
it 'returns ok for the engine root' do
get my_engine.root_path
expect(response).to have_http_status(:ok)
end
end
Configuration spec (engine respects host config):
# spec/my_engine/configuration_spec.rb
RSpec.describe MyEngine::Configuration do
around do |example|
original = MyEngine.config.widget_count
MyEngine.config.widget_count = 3
example.run
MyEngine.config.widget_count = original
end
it 'uses configured value' do
expect(MyEngine.config.widget_count).to eq(3)
end
end
Advanced Coverage Patterns
Namespace-scoped routing spec:
# spec/routing/my_engine/widgets_routing_spec.rb
require 'rails_helper'
RSpec.describe MyEngine::WidgetsController, type: :routing do
routes { MyEngine::Engine.routes }
it 'routes GET /widgets to widgets#index' do
expect(get: '/widgets').to route_to('my_engine/widgets#index')
end
end
Generator idempotency spec:
# spec/generators/my_engine/install_generator_spec.rb
require 'rails_helper'
require 'generators/my_engine/install/install_generator'
RSpec.describe MyEngine::Generators::InstallGenerator, type: :generator do
destination File.expand_path('../tmp', __dir__)
before { prepare_destination }
it 'generates the initializer' do
run_generator
expect(file('config/initializers/my_engine.rb')).to exist
end
it 'is idempotent on re-run' do
run_generator
expect { run_generator }.not_to raise_error
expect(file('config/initializers/my_engine.rb')).to exist
end
end
